In June 2022, Sony introduced a revamped PlayStation Plus, structured into three tiers: Essential, Extra, and Premium. This updated service provides subscribers with access to a vast library of games spanning PlayStation's rich history, including titles from the PS1 and PSP eras. PlayStation Plus caters to a wide array of gaming genres, from horror and platformers to RPGs and strategy games. Notably, it also includes a strong selection of open-world games, ensuring there's something for every type of gamer.
